views: 3048 times
超大字體(180%)放大字體(130%)原始字體(100%)
何謂遞迴
簡單的說:函數之中有呼叫自身函數的方式稱之.
定義遞迴:一個遞迴函數必定具備以下兩種特性:
1.具有終止遞迴呼叫的條件.
2.一個可以將問題逐次簡化的處理,最後問題將簡化至符合終止遞迴的條件.

[一個最簡單的遞迴範例]用遞迴函數來計算出N階乘的值(N!)
// N階乘的值


使用舉例:


最後Form1的caption會填入720(6*5*4*3*2*1=720)


[第二個範例:列出子目錄]用遞迴函數來列出指定資料夾內所有的子目錄名稱
// 列出子目錄


使用舉例:

創用 CC 授權
Creative Commons License
本創作適用 姓名標示-非商業性-禁止改作 3.0 創用 CC 授權,台灣並依循所適用的授權條款。

Bookmarks

 HEMiDEMi  Technorati  Del.icio.us  Digg  funP  Yahoo!  Furl
 相關文章 
2008/12/29 19:50 2008/12/29 19:50
Posted by Ken.
TAGS

Trackback URL : http://fall-leaf.net/blog/somebody/trackback/19


Leave your greetings here.

[登入][OpenID是?]
« Previous : 1 : 2 : 3 : 4 : 5 : Next »